如果你是一名运营新人,或者正在学习MySQL数据库,那么日期加1绝对是你必须掌握的技能之一。在这篇文章中,大家将会介绍如何在MySQL中进行日期加1操作。
1. 日期函数介绍
MySQL提供了多种日期函数,包括CURDATE()、NOW()、DATE()、DATE_ADD()和DATE_SUB()等。这些函数可以帮助大家在MySQL中进行日期计算和处理。
2. DATE_ADD()函数
DATE_ADD()函数可以在日期上增加指定的时间间隔,例如天、小时、分钟等。它的语法如下:
it表示时间间隔的单位。例如,要在当前日期上加1天,可以使用以下语句:
SELECT DATE_ADD(CURDATE(), INTERVAL 1 DAY);
这将返回当前日期加上1天后的日期。同样,如果要在当前日期上加上1小时,可以使用以下语句:
SELECT DATE_ADD(NOW(), INTERVAL 1 HOUR);
3. DATE_SUB()函数
DATE_SUB()函数与DATE_ADD()函数类似,可以在日期上减去指定的时间间隔。它的语法如下:
例如,要在当前日期上减去1天,可以使用以下语句:
SELECT DATE_SUB(CURDATE(), INTERVAL 1 DAY);
这将返回当前日期减去1天后的日期。同样,如果要在当前日期上减去1小时,可以使用以下语句:
SELECT DATE_SUB(NOW(), INTERVAL 1 HOUR);
4. 其他日期函数
除了DATE_ADD()和DATE_SUB()函数外,MySQL还提供了其他日期函数,例如YEAR()、MONTH()、DAY()、HOUR()、MINUTE()、SECOND()等。这些函数可以帮助大家提取日期的年、月、日、小时、分钟、秒等信息。
5. 总结
在MySQL中进行日期计算和处理是非常常见的操作。通过学习DATE_ADD()和DATE_SUB()函数以及其他日期函数,大家可以轻松地实现日期加1等操作。如果你是一名运营新人,这些技能绝对是你必须掌握的。